Oh Aphrodite  

Oh eyes, unending dreamscape windows
Tell me stories of your soul inside I wonder
Shall the orb to me be telling of your love?
Oh lips, your fast becoming temptations love
Who in time gives gifts of low remembrances
Of when time was not measured and love was neither
Oh hands and fingers of my Venus, give seldom
I would whish forever your touch or even
A chance in my dreams they’d come thither
Oh softness incompare’, I would be dying
On the fire of my passions flames and made a sunder
For in your very skin there is passions fuel a-plenty  
Oh love, I could express my endless listed infatuations
But you are worth far more than kind, in lists or such
You are worth my sight, my taste, my touch, my skin, my love
And so you are my Aphrodite
